Revamp Your Space Sustainably with DIY Wall Art

Are you looking to refresh your living or working space in an eco-friendly way? One of the best ways to revamp your space sustainably is through do-it-yourself (DIY) wall art projects. Not only does DIY wall art allow you to express your creativity, but it also gives you the opportunity to upcycle materials and reduce waste. Let's explore some creative and environmentally friendly DIY wall art ideas:
1. Nature-Inspired Art
Bring the outdoors inside with nature-inspired wall art. Collect fallen branches, leaves, or flowers from your garden or a nearby park. Arrange them in a pattern or create a botanical collage. Frame your creation for a stunning and sustainable piece of art.
2. Upcycled Materials
Rather than throwing away old magazines, newspapers, or fabric scraps, repurpose them into unique wall art. Create a colorful mosaic using magazine clippings or weave together fabric scraps to make a one-of-a-kind tapestry. Upcycling materials not only reduces waste but also adds character to your space.
3. Paint Chip Art
Visit your local hardware or paint store and collect free paint chips in various colors. Cut the paint chips into shapes and arrange them to form a vibrant geometric design. This budget-friendly project adds a pop of color to any room while preventing paint chips from ending up in the landfill.
4. Vintage Maps or Sheet Music
Give old maps or sheet music a new life by turning them into wall art. Frame vintage maps of your favorite places or create a gallery wall of framed sheet music. This creative reuse of materials adds a touch of nostalgia and history to your decor.
5. Personalized Quote Art
Express yourself with a personalized quote art piece. Write out your favorite quote or phrase on a canvas or piece of wood using paint or markers. Get creative with fonts and colors to make a statement piece that reflects your personality and values.
